Background

Lady Jessica is Uprising's only two-sided leader. She starts on her Jessica side: her Signet Ring (Spice Agony) pays 1 spice for a Bene Gesserit Influence step and moves a troop from your supply to the Bene Gesserit area as a memory. Her passive, Other Memories, lets you — when sending an Agent to a Bene Gesserit space — return all those memories, drawing a card for each, then flip the leader.

As Reverend Mother Jessica, once per turn at a Bene Gesserit or Fremen space you may spend 1 water to repeat the space's printed effects, and her signet becomes 1 spice → 1 water. She is an investment arc: sow, harvest, transcend.

How you win

Play the early game as an accumulator: each Spice Agony is Influence progress (the Bene Gesserit VP and Alliance come almost for free) plus a banked card. Time the Other Memories harvest for a round where a huge hand matters — then spend the rest of the game as the Reverend Mother, whose water-powered double space effects make every Bene Gesserit and Fremen visit nearly two visits.

Her VP mix leans political: Influence thresholds, an Alliance or two, and the purchases a monster draw-turn funds.

How they play

  • Sow memories steadily — a signet play most rounds builds both the Influence track and the future card harvest; three or four memories is a healthy crop
  • Flip on your terms — the draw-for-each harvest is strongest right before a Reveal turn you want to be huge (a key Conflict, a big Persuasion round)
  • As Reverend Mother, budget water — Fremen combat spaces repeated twice swing battles; Bene Gesserit spaces repeated twice swing tracks. Keep 1–2 water always in reserve
  • Mind the troop cost — memories come from your supply, thinning future garrisons; don't sow so deep that the mid-game army disappears

Strengths

  • Jessica gets an early-game engine and a late-game engine, each tuned to its phase — no other Uprising leader changes powers mid-flight.

  • Spice Agony makes the Bene Gesserit track almost proprietary: the 2-Influence VP, the 4-Influence bonus, and the Alliance usually all land in her hands.

Weaknesses

    Memories pay nothing until harvested, and the flip consumes a whole Agent placement's flexibility. A rushed or badly timed transformation wastes her entire arc.

    Her powers eat spice (signet), troops (memories), and water (Reverend Mother) — three currencies that combat strategies also want. Poverty in any one of them stalls her.

Tips & tricks

    Count your memories and flip when the drawn cards convert directly: four extra cards into a Reveal turn can mean an 8-Persuasion shopping spree or a Conflict swung by swords nobody saw coming.

    The Reverend Mother's repeat also works on Fremen spaces — pairing the Bene Gesserit Alliance with a Fremen climb (and Sietch Tabr access) makes her late game frighteningly efficient.
